Stock beta measures a stock’s volatility or risk compared to the overall market. A stock with a beta of 1 means that it moves in line with the market, while a beta higher than 1 indicates higher volatility and potential for greater returns or losses.
Investors often use Beta as one factor in determining whether a stock is suitable for their portfolio. A lower beta may indicate a more stable investment, while a higher beta could mean taking on more risk.

6 Steps to Calculate the Beta of a Stock
Here is a straightforward formula for calculating the Beta Coefficient of a Stock:
- Obtain the stock’s historical share price data.
- Obtain historical values of a market index, e.g., S&P 500.
- Convert the share price values into daily return values using the following formula: return = (closing share price − opening share price)/opening share price.
- Convert historical stock market index values similarly.
- Align the share return data with the index return to ensure a 1-to-1 correspondence. For the share price return, there should be a corresponding index return.
- Using the SLOPE function in a financial calculator, find the slope between both arrays of data; the resultant figure is Beta.
Note: The slope is a measure of the rise-over-run of linear regression. This number can measure market trends.
The advantage of this method is that you can perform it using basic online research and a financial calculator. Fortunately, there are plenty of free financial calculators online.
In addition, you can easily determine if you got the calculation right by comparing your results to those at popular finance websites like Yahoo! Finance.
The Formula for Calculating the Beta of a Stock
Beta β = Slope of Line of Best Fit (Covariance (x,y) / Variance (x))
Where:
- x is the market index return
- y is the stock’s return.
Accurate Beta values can help you make informed decisions when investing in a particular stock or the overall market.

What is the Beta Coefficient?
The Beta Coefficient measures systematic or general market risk. Analysts often use the mathematical symbol β to represent the Beta in calculations.
Systematic risk is the volatility of equity in the entire market or index. For example, Tesla’s (NASDAQ: TSLA) volatility compared to the S&P 500.
However, the Beta is not a measure of stock-specific risks. To clarify, a stock-specific risk is a danger that arises from a company or its business. For example, car sales or lithium prices affect Tesla’s bottom line. Or the effect of news stories about an accounting scandal or lousy sales at a company.
Consequently, the Beta will not tell you the stock’s future price. Instead, the Beta Coefficient compares a stock’s risk to the market’s risk.

The Limits of the Beta Coefficient
In the final analysis, the Beta is only one of many stock analysis tools you can use.
Some analysts and investors never use Beta. On the other hand, many analysts swear by it. Hence, using Beta is a matter of choice.
The Beta is only an estimate of market risk that provides an incomplete picture of a stock’s risk. There are many risk factors that the Beta cannot measure, including politics, regulatory actions, investor sentiment, legal actions, labor problems, accounting problems, corporate corruption, incompetent management, international tensions, and outside markets.
For instance, the Beta cannot measure retail sales or commodity prices, which affect many companies’ profits. Importantly, the Beta cannot predict the sudden investor panic that will launch market corrections and bull markets.
Consequently, Beta is just one of several market analysis tools you should use. Understanding that Beta only provides a small piece of the big stock picture will help you avoid becoming too dependent.
How Should You Use a Stock’s Beta in Your Investing
How you use the Beta Coefficient depends on what you plan to do with a stock.
If you want a long-term income or dividend stock, look for equity with a low Beta. Income investors seek shares with a low Beta because they are theoretically steady and reliable.
